Of our two classes of capital stock outstanding, only the common shares have full voting rights. The preferred shares have voting rights under limited circumstances. WorldCom owns 51.79% of Embratel Participações S.A. common shares. Accordingly, WorldCom has the ability to control the election of our board of directors and the direction and future operations of our company. WorldCom, through one of its affiliates, has entered into a management agreement with us. See "- B. Related Party Transactions" below.

The table below provides information on the common shares owned by WorldCom and by our officers and directors as a group. We are not aware of any other shareholder owning more than 5.0% of our common shares.

The following is a brief description of the business activities of WorldCom

Organized in 1983, WorldCom, Inc., a Georgia corporation, provides a broad range of communications services to both U.S. and non-U.S. based businesses and consumers. WorldCom is a global communications company utilizing a strategy based on being able to provide service through its own facilities throughout the world instead of being restricted to a particular geographic location. WorldCom calls this its "on-net" strategy. The on-net approach allows its customers to send data or voice communications across town, across the U.S., or to any of its networks in Europe or Asia, without ever leaving its networks. The on-net approach provides its customers with superior reliability and low operating costs. WorldCom's core business is communications services, which includes voice, data, Internet and international services. During each of the last three years, more than 90% of its operating revenues were derived from communications services.
